• 精创网络
  • 精创网络
  • 首页
  • 产品优势
  • 产品价格
  • 产品功能
  • 关于我们
  • 在线客服
  • 登录
  • DDoS防御和CC防御
  • 精创网络云防护,专注于大流量DDoS防御和CC防御。可防止SQL注入,以及XSS等网站安全漏洞的利用。
  • 免费试用
  • 新闻中心
  • 关于我们
  • 资讯动态
  • 帮助文档
  • 白名单保护
  • 常见问题
  • 政策协议
  • 资讯动态
  • 构建强大的CC防御系统,保障服务器安全
  • 来源:www.jcwlyf.com更新时间:2025-02-28
  • 在互联网安全日益重要的今天,构建一个强力的CC防御系统已经成为保护服务器安全的必要措施。CC攻击(Challenge Collapsar,挑战溃败)是一种通过大量虚假请求对目标服务器发起拒绝服务攻击(DDoS攻击)的方式,其主要目的是通过耗尽服务器资源来使网站或应用程序无法正常访问。为了有效地防范这种攻击,搭建一个强力的CC防御系统是非常关键的。本文将详细介绍如何构建一个高效的CC防御系统,保障服务器的安全。

    随着互联网的发展,CC攻击逐渐成为黑客攻击中的一种常见手段。它可以通过多种方式对服务器进行压力测试,导致服务器资源过载,从而无法响应正常的用户请求。因此,采取有效的防御措施是每个网站管理员和网络安全专家必须考虑的关键问题。

    一、什么是CC攻击?

    CC攻击(Challenge Collapsar,挑战溃败攻击)是一种通过模拟大量用户请求,向目标服务器发送虚假请求,造成服务器负载过重的拒绝服务攻击方式。攻击者通过用大量的虚拟流量或假请求让服务器的资源耗尽,导致其无法处理正常的请求,最终使网站或服务瘫痪。

    与传统的DDoS攻击不同,CC攻击更加隐蔽,它通过模拟正常的HTTP请求,难以通过常规的流量监测方式来识别,因此常常在攻击初期并不容易察觉。攻击者通过发送大量的请求使得服务器的计算资源被占用,逐渐造成系统崩溃。

    二、CC攻击的危害

    1. 影响网站正常访问:当服务器的处理能力被大量虚假请求消耗时,正常用户的访问请求将无法被及时响应,网站或应用程序无法正常提供服务,严重时甚至可能导致服务器崩溃。

    2. 服务器资源消耗:CC攻击消耗大量的服务器计算资源、带宽和内存,造成服务器性能下降,影响其他正常用户的访问体验。

    3. 安全隐患:CC攻击通常伴随着其他形式的攻击,如SQL注入、XSS等,因此存在潜在的安全风险。一旦攻击者成功入侵,可能会对服务器进行进一步的渗透或破坏。

    三、构建强力CC防御系统的基本原则

    构建一个有效的CC防御系统,首先需要了解其工作原理,并根据不同的攻击手段来进行防护。以下是一些基本原则:

    1. 实时监控与流量分析:通过实时监控服务器流量和访问日志,及时发现异常流量或请求。可以使用日志分析工具或专门的DDoS防护服务来分析访问模式,从而识别是否存在CC攻击。

    2. 流量过滤与限制:在服务器层面实施请求频率限制,限制同一IP在短时间内的请求次数。可以使用Web应用防火墙(WAF)来过滤恶意流量,降低攻击的影响。

    3. 动态IP封锁:当发现异常请求时,系统可以自动识别并封锁攻击者的IP地址或IP段,以防止继续受到攻击。

    4. 负载均衡与分布式架构:通过将流量分配到不同的服务器节点或区域,减少单个服务器的压力。负载均衡不仅能提高系统的可用性,还能增强防御CC攻击的能力。

    四、技术实现:如何防御CC攻击

    要有效防御CC攻击,可以从以下几个方面进行技术实现:

    1. 利用Web应用防火墙(WAF)

    Web应用防火墙(WAF)是防御CC攻击的重要工具之一。WAF能够通过分析HTTP请求的行为模式,识别恶意请求并加以拦截。通过对访问请求进行严格的检查,WAF可以识别是否是合法用户的访问,及时阻止恶意请求。

    例如,配置WAF规则来限制单个IP地址在短时间内的请求次数,若超过阈值,则自动封锁该IP。

    2. IP黑名单与白名单管理

    将不可信的IP地址加入黑名单,拒绝来自这些IP地址的所有请求,是一种常见的防御手段。可以通过访问日志分析,快速识别出攻击源IP并将其封锁。

    而对于正常用户的IP,可以添加到白名单中,确保他们的请求不受限,避免影响正常业务。

    3. 使用验证码技术

    通过添加验证码(如reCAPTCHA)来验证用户是否为机器人。这样可以有效防止恶意程序自动发送大量请求,特别是在登录、注册、评论等容易被攻击的入口处。

    4. 动态流量检测与分析

    动态流量检测技术可以实时分析访问请求的频率和来源,从而识别并拦截CC攻击流量。通过检测请求频率、请求路径等行为,可以判断是否为正常用户访问。如果请求模式与正常用户不符,则可以自动启用防御机制。

    5. 限制请求频率与连接数

    限制每个IP在单位时间内的请求次数是防止CC攻击的一种有效方法。通过设置合理的请求频率阈值,超过此阈值的请求将被自动丢弃或延迟处理。以下是一个简单的Nginx配置示例:

    server {
        listen 80;
        server_name example.com;
        
        # 限制每个IP每分钟的请求次数
        limit_req_zone $binary_remote_addr zone=req_limit_per_ip:10m rate=1r/m;
        
        location / {
            limit_req zone=req_limit_per_ip burst=5 nodelay;
            proxy_pass http://backend;
        }
    }

    上述配置将限制每个IP地址每分钟最多发起1次请求。如果超过了限制,系统会将请求延迟或丢弃。

    五、常见防御工具与服务

    除了自身的防护措施外,利用一些防御服务也是增强CC攻击防御能力的一种有效方法。以下是几种常用的防护工具与服务:

    1. Cloudflare:Cloudflare提供强大的DDoS防护服务,可以有效识别并拦截恶意流量,保证网站的高可用性。

    2. Alibaba Cloud Anti-DDoS:阿里云的Anti-DDoS服务可以根据流量的异常情况自动调整防护等级,防止CC攻击的发生。

    3. AWS Shield:AWS提供的DDoS防护服务,能够保护AWS云平台上的资源免受大规模攻击。

    六、总结

    CC攻击是一种极具隐蔽性和危害性的攻击方式,因此,构建强力的CC防御系统对于确保服务器的安全至关重要。通过实时监控、流量过滤、IP封锁等多种手段,可以有效防止和缓解CC攻击带来的影响。同时,利用Web应用防火墙、验证码、负载均衡等技术手段,以及结合一些防护服务,能够大大增强网站和服务器的安全性,确保在面临恶意攻击时仍能保持稳定运行。

    随着网络安全威胁的不断升级,CC防御系统的建设需要不断更新和优化。只有通过持续的技术更新和防护策略调整,才能更好地应对日益复杂的网络安全挑战。

  • 关于我们
  • 关于我们
  • 服务条款
  • 隐私政策
  • 新闻中心
  • 资讯动态
  • 帮助文档
  • 网站地图
  • 服务指南
  • 购买流程
  • 白名单保护
  • 联系我们
  • QQ咨询:189292897
  • 电话咨询:16725561188
  • 服务时间:7*24小时
  • 电子邮箱:admin@jcwlyf.com
  • 微信咨询
  • Copyright © 2025 All Rights Reserved
  • 精创网络版权所有
  • 皖ICP备2022000252号
  • 皖公网安备34072202000275号